Understanding the Meaning of Purpose, Vision, Mission and Values

Here is a brief explainer of what these terms mean:

  • A purpose articulates the institution's reason for existing  
  • A vision statement outlines what the organization aspires to be
  • A mission statement defines what an institution does and for whom
  • A values statement describes the principles that guide institutional culture
